🔼 Hot Start. The App State women’s hoops squad made the short trip south to Gardner-Webb and came back with the program’s best start through eight games since 2012-13.
Four Mountaineers in double-figures helped App State past the Bulldogs, 63-53, on Monday evening to move to 6-2 on the season.
Leading the way was senior Emily Hege, who scored 16 points. Sophomore Feryal Defne Atli and senior Elena Pericic matched with 13 points apiece. Atli drained 6-of-8 from the field and grabbed a team high seven rebounds for the Black and Gold.
Pericic drained 3-of-4 from beyond the arc, combining with sophomore Jayden McBride for seven of App State's 10 treys. Senior Emma Smith dished out a team high six assists on the evening, four of which she tallied in the first period.

🔼 Home Sweet Home. After almost 10 days away from home, the App State men’s basketball program is back at the Holmes Convocation Center tonight when Virginia Lynchburg comes to town for a 6:30 p.m. showdown.
The Mountaineers are 3-1 at home this season and led by guard Kasen Jennings, who is averaging 14.9 ppg.

This week, App State Director of Track & Field/Cross Country Damion McLean announced the 2025-26 indoor and outdoor track and field schedule. .
Set to begin this weekend in Winston-Salem, the Mountaineers' schedule will be highlighted by one home meet, the John Weaver Invitational, on April 24-25.
